    According to the Reds, Thom will do 90 games in the booth and most, if not all, of the games for FSN Ohio. It doesn't say whether or not George Grande or Chris Welsh will be in the booth with him. He will also continue his duties with Fox as a game of the week announcer.

    Another radio announcer will be hired by the Reds to serve when Thom Brennaman can not.
